What is request for employment information

The Request for Employment Information Form CMS-L564 is a government form used by Medicare applicants to verify group health care coverage based on current employment. It is essential for Medicare enrollment during a Special Enrollment Period.

To submit the CMS-L564 form, you must be eligible for Medicare and need to verify your employment-based group health care coverage during a Special Enrollment Period. Ensure that your employer is willing to complete the necessary section of the form.
It is important to submit the CMS-L564 form timely within the designated Special Enrollment Period to avoid any delays in your Medicare coverage transition. Check the Medicare guidelines for specific dates related to your situation.
You can submit the completed CMS-L564 form to your local Social Security office by mailing it or through electronic submission via pdfFiller. Ensure you also include the Application for Enrollment in Medicare (CMS-40B) as required.
You generally need to provide proof of your group health coverage, such as policy documents or employer verification letters. It's advisable to double-check with Medicare or your local Social Security office for any specific requirements.
Common mistakes include providing inaccurate or incomplete information, forgetting signatures where required, and not having the employer fill out Section B correctly. Always cross-check your entries before submission.
Processing times for the CMS-L564 form can vary but typically take a few weeks. Check with your local Social Security office for more precise timelines and ensure all submissions are complete to prevent delays.
